格式化数据库以便为多人重复比赛分数

时间:2017-10-11 21:36:56

标签: mysql database database-design relational-database

寻求有关如何更有效地格式化数据库的一些帮助和想法。

我正在建立一个数据库/网站,用于我们俱乐部每周一次的重复比赛。我们总共有大约300名成员,每周一次的比赛可以有20-70名球员。现在我有这样的表格:

玩家表:

id |名称

得分表:

id(锦标赛ID)|日期|公园| td |分数

两个id都只是单独的A_I,td(锦标赛导演)只是来自'玩家'表的id,我已经在编写多个SQL查询以获取td(id)然后查询TD的名字。

分数是我的问题。我把它输入为:id,得分; id,得分等等。

所以我必须重新查询才能从他们的ID中获取玩家姓名。我希望人们能够看到每个锦标赛页面,以及每个玩家都有自己的“个人资料”页面来显示他们的所有分数。我知道它可以完成,但似乎无法爆炸每个锦标赛分数来搜索他们的ID。必须有更好的方法。

Heeeellp

0 个答案:

没有答案